Paris Fashion Week may well be over, but that just means it's time for the couture fashion to trickle down from the catwalk to our household appliances. Take this new vacuum cleaner from Dyson for example, which has been made in collaboration with fashion designer Issey Miyake.

Made especially for Paris Fashion Week, the Creative Director, Dai Fujiwara, behind the avant garde Japanese design house got busy with James Dyson, with the end result being the DC16 you can see above. Our gal-pals at Catwalk Queen tell us it's been designed using Issey Miyake's trademark colours, and fortunately it doesn't cost anywhere near the prices of their togs, as it'll be just £99.99 when it launches in November on Dyson's website.
